    Author Co-Citation Analysis (ACA): a powerful tool for representing implicit knowledge of scholar knowledge workers

    No full text
    In the last decade, knowledge has emerged as one of the most important and valuable organizational assets. Gradually this importance caused to emergence of new discipline entitled ―knowledge management‖. However one of the major challenges of knowledge management is conversion implicit or tacit knowledge to explicit knowledge. Thus Making knowledge visible so that it can be better accessed, discussed, valued or generally managed is a long-standing objective in knowledge management. Accordingly in this paper author co- citation analysis (ACA) will be proposed as an efficient technique of knowledge visualization in academia (Scholar knowledge workers)

    Analysis of MicroRNA Expression in Embryonic Developmental Toxicity Induced by MC-RR

    No full text
    As cynobacterial blooms frequently occur in fresh waters throughout the world, microcystins (MCs) have caused serious damage to both wildlife and human health. MCs are known to have developmental toxicity, however, the possible molecular mechanism is largely unknown. This is the first toxicological study to integrate post-transcriptomic, proteomic and bioinformatics analysis to explore molecular mechanisms for developmental toxicity of MCs in zebrafish. After being microinjected directly into embryos, MC-RR dose-dependently decreased survival rates and increased malformation rates of embryos, causing various embryo abnormalities including loss of vascular integrity and hemorrhage. Expressions of 31 microRNAs (miRNAs) and 78 proteins were significantly affected at 72 hours post-fertilisation (hpf). Expressions of miR-430 and miR-125 families were also significantly changed. The altered expressions of miR-31 and miR-126 were likely responsible for the loss of vascular integrity. MC-RR significantly reduced the expressions of a number of proteins involved in energy metabolism, cell division, protein synthesis, cytoskeleton maintenance, response to stress and DNA replication. Bioinformatics analysis shows that several aberrantly expressed miRNAs and proteins (involved in various molecular pathways) were predicted to be potential MC-responsive miRNA-target pairs, and that their aberrant expressions should be the possible molecular mechanisms for the various developmental defects caused by MC-RR

    The proteomic study on cellular responses of the testes of zebrafish (Danio rerio) exposed to microcystin-RR

    No full text
    Microcystin-RR (MC-RR) is a commonly encountered cyanotoxin and receives increasing attention due to the risk of its bioaccumulation in aquatic animals like fish. This study investigated the protein profiles of zebrafish (Danio rerio) testes after intraperitoneal injection (i.p.) with 0.5 LD50 (2000 mu g/kg). MC-RR caused a noticeable damage to testicular ultrastructure, showing widened intercellular junction, distention of mitochondria. The testes showed a rapid response of its defense systems to the oxidative stress caused by MC-RR. This is the first to use a proteomic approach to obtain an overview of the effects of MC-RR on the testes of zebrafish. The proteomic results revealed that toxin exposure remarkably altered the abundance of 24 proteins that were involved in cytoskeleton assembly, oxidative stress, glycolysis metabolism, calcium ion binding and other biological functions. In conclusion, MC-RR damaged the testes and was toxic to the reproductive system of male zebrafish mainly through causing oxidative stress.Microcystin-RR (MC-RR) is a commonly encountered cyanotoxin and receives increasing attention due to the risk of its bioaccumulation in aquatic animals like fish.     Patologie respiratorie tra i bambini in eta’ prescolare : analisi geografica del primo ricovero, Pisa, 1998-2004

    No full text
    Obiettivo. Evidenziare la eventuale presenza di cluster spaziale di casi per patologie respiratorie tra i bambini in eta prescolare, residenti a Pisa negli anni 1998-2004. L’analisi presentata costituisce il primo stadio di uno studio piu ampio che vuole esaminare l’eventuale associazione tra l’insorgenza di patologie respiratorie nei bambini e la residenza in strade o zone con elevati livelli di inquinamento dell’aria. Metodi. I dati provengono dal Sistema Epidemiologico Integrato (SEI), realizzato a Pisa, che include dati anagrafici, sanitari, ambientali georeferenziati. I casi sono costituiti dai bambini di eta compresa tra i 7 giorni (per escludere i ricoveri per patologie perinatali) e i 1825 giorni (5 anni). Successivamente e stato selezionato il primo ricovero che presentava come diagnosi principale una patologia respiratoria. Per ogni caso sono stati selezionati 5 controlli appaiati per sesso, classe di eta e stesso anno di ricovero. I controlli sono stati selezionati tra i bambini residenti mai ricoverati. Cause esaminate (ICD.9): “Malattie dell’apparato respiratorio” (460-519), “Sintomi relativi all’apparato respiratorio ed altri sintomi toracici”, (786) escludendo le “Altre malattie dell’apparato respiratorio” (470-478) e la “Influenza”. (487). Per la individuazione dei cluster e stato utilizzato il metodo SaTScan, di Kulldorff (1997) su tutto il territorio del Comune di Pisa, le analisi sono state condotte anche per sesso e per due classi di eta’(0-2 e 3-5 anni) Risultati. Il dataset dell’analisi e costituito da 535 casi e 2675 controlli. 396 casi sono sotto i due anni di eta e 139 sono maschi. Il tasso di incidenza del primo ricovero per patologia respiratoria decresce negli anni in tutte le Circoscrizioni, ma nella Circoscrizione 1 (litorale pisano) risulta sempre piu alto rispetto alle altre, nonostante l’andamento della popolazione sia leggermente decrescente. Sono stati identificati i seguenti cluster significativi: Ospedaletto, zona industriale a sud-ovest di Pisa (n. casi 6; RR=6,09; P=0,075; maschi 0-3 anni) e Gagno, nord di Pisa (n. casi 11; RR=4,538; P=0,037; maschi 0-3 anni); Coltano zona agricola a sud di Pisa (n. casi 8; RR=6,314; P=0,007; femmine 0-3 anni); Tirrenia, litorale pisano (n. casi 8; RR=6,076; P=0,009; maschi + femmine di 3-5 anni).Sono stati esplorati gli aspetti socio-economici dei cluster identificati, utilizzando i dati ISTAT, con le sezioni di censimento al 2001. Rispetto ai valori medi di Pisa, le aree dei cluster presentano una popolazione con alta % di persone con bassa istruzione, di disoccupati, di famiglie unigenitoriali con figli dipendenti. Coltano e Tirrenia presentano un alto numero di persone per stanza e maggiori mq/ persona (abitazioni datate, con grandi stanze occupate da molte persone). Infine i modelli di diffusione degli inquinanti provenienti dal polo industriale di Livorno, prodotti dall’ARPAT mostrano una diffusione alquanto suggestiva degli inquinanti proprio sulla zona a sud del comune che include anche il litorale. Conclusioni. E’ la prima volta che viene condotto uno studio di questo genere basato sui sistemi elettronici integrati di flussi sanitari e demografici di cui e’ stata completata anche la validazione di qualita. I cluster significativi sono stati individuati nelle zone periferiche mentre nel centro urbano la distribuzione dei ricoveri risulta omogenea, verosimilmente a causa della elevata densita’ di popolazione e la omogenea esposizione ad inquinanti; occorrera quindi effettuare una analisi piu’ mirata. Dovra essere approfondito sia il ruolo di confondimento giocato dai fattori socio-economici sia il ruolo degli andamenti giornalieri degli inquinanti provenienti dal polo di Livorno. I risultati sono interessanti e promettenti, in quanto offrono validi spunti per ulteriori approfondimenti in particolar modo di tipo ambientale
